How to Obtain an LEI Number: A Step-by-Step Process

Securing a Legal Entity Identifier ( firm reference) can seem tricky, but the method is actually quite straightforward if you follow these steps . First, determine your company's eligibility. Most legal businesses operating across borders will need an LEI. Next, pick an Accredited LEI Issuing Provider. You can discover a directory on the Global LEI Foundation portal. Provide your form and supporting records to the nominated issuer. This often requires details such as your official name, address , and primary line of operation . You will typically face a cost for the LEI. Finally, receive your assigned LEI code , which can involve a few business days to process . Here’s a quick recap in bullet points:

  • Assess your need for an LEI.
  • Locate an Accredited LEI Issuing Entity .
  • Fill out the applicable request.
  • Remit the applicable charge .
  • Receive your allocated LEI.

Renewing Your LEI: Common Mistakes to Avoid

Keeping your Legal Entity Identifier (ID) current is crucial for adherence, but many organizations stumble when attempting the revalidation process. A frequent mistake is failing to notice renewal reminders; be sure to carefully monitor your email. Another typical pitfall involves entering inaccurate or old information, such as alterations to ownership or business structure. Double-check every detail before sending. Finally, failing to understand the updated requirements from the GLEIF can lead to disapproval and preventable delays. Stay informed to make certain a problem-free renewal.
